void
process_authentication_challenge(SocketEntry *e)
{
	int i, pub_bits, len;
	BIGNUM *pub_e, *pub_n, *challenge;
	Buffer msg;
	MD5_CTX md;
	unsigned char buf[32], mdbuf[16], session_id[16];
	unsigned int response_type;

	buffer_init(&msg);
	pub_e = BN_new();
	pub_n = BN_new();
	challenge = BN_new();
	pub_bits = buffer_get_int(&e->input);
	buffer_get_bignum(&e->input, pub_e);
	buffer_get_bignum(&e->input, pub_n);
	buffer_get_bignum(&e->input, challenge);
	if (buffer_len(&e->input) == 0) {
		/* Compatibility code for old servers. */
		memset(session_id, 0, 16);
		response_type = 0;
	} else {
		/* New code. */
		buffer_get(&e->input, (char *) session_id, 16);
		response_type = buffer_get_int(&e->input);
	}
	for (i = 0; i < num_identities; i++)
		if (pub_bits == BN_num_bits(identities[i].key->n) &&
		    BN_cmp(pub_e, identities[i].key->e) == 0 &&
		    BN_cmp(pub_n, identities[i].key->n) == 0) {
			/* Decrypt the challenge using the private key. */
			rsa_private_decrypt(challenge, challenge, identities[i].key);

			/* Compute the desired response. */
			switch (response_type) {
			case 0:/* As of protocol 1.0 */
				/* This response type is no longer supported. */
				log("Compatibility with ssh protocol 1.0 no longer supported.");
				buffer_put_char(&msg, SSH_AGENT_FAILURE);
				goto send;

			case 1:/* As of protocol 1.1 */
				/* The response is MD5 of decrypted challenge plus session id. */
				len = BN_num_bytes(challenge);

				if (len <= 0 || len > 32) {
					fatal("process_authentication_challenge: "
					 "bad challenge length %d", len);
				}
				memset(buf, 0, 32);
				BN_bn2bin(challenge, buf + 32 - len);
				MD5_Init(&md);
				MD5_Update(&md, buf, 32);
				MD5_Update(&md, session_id, 16);
				MD5_Final(mdbuf, &md);
				break;

			default:
				fatal("process_authentication_challenge: bad response_type %d",
				      response_type);
				break;
			}

			/* Send the response. */
			buffer_put_char(&msg, SSH_AGENT_RSA_RESPONSE);
			for (i = 0; i < 16; i++)
				buffer_put_char(&msg, mdbuf[i]);

			goto send;
		}
	/* Unknown identity.  Send failure. */
	buffer_put_char(&msg, SSH_AGENT_FAILURE);
send:
	buffer_put_int(&e->output, buffer_len(&msg));
	buffer_append(&e->output, buffer_ptr(&msg),
		      buffer_len(&msg));
	buffer_free(&msg);
	BN_clear_free(pub_e);
	BN_clear_free(pub_n);
	BN_clear_free(challenge);
}

void
process_remove_identity(SocketEntry *e)
{
	unsigned int bits;
	unsigned int i;
	BIGNUM *dummy, *n;

	dummy = BN_new();
	n = BN_new();

	/* Get the key from the packet. */
	bits = buffer_get_int(&e->input);
	buffer_get_bignum(&e->input, dummy);
	buffer_get_bignum(&e->input, n);

	if (bits != BN_num_bits(n))
		log("Warning: identity keysize mismatch: actual %d, announced %d",
		      BN_num_bits(n), bits);

	/* Check if we have the key. */
	for (i = 0; i < num_identities; i++)
		if (BN_cmp(identities[i].key->n, n) == 0) {
			/*
			 * We have this key.  Free the old key.  Since we
			 * don\'t want to leave empty slots in the middle of
			 * the array, we actually free the key there and copy
			 * data from the last entry.
			 */
			RSA_free(identities[i].key);
			xfree(identities[i].comment);
			if (i < num_identities - 1)
				identities[i] = identities[num_identities - 1];
			num_identities--;
			BN_clear_free(dummy);
			BN_clear_free(n);

			/* Send success. */
			buffer_put_int(&e->output, 1);
			buffer_put_char(&e->output, SSH_AGENT_SUCCESS);
			return;
		}
	/* We did not have the key. */
	BN_clear(dummy);
	BN_clear(n);

	/* Send failure. */
	buffer_put_int(&e->output, 1);
	buffer_put_char(&e->output, SSH_AGENT_FAILURE);
}

/*
 * Removes all identities from the agent.
 */
void
process_remove_all_identities(SocketEntry *e)
{
	unsigned int i;

	/* Loop over all identities and clear the keys. */
	for (i = 0; i < num_identities; i++) {
		RSA_free(identities[i].key);
		xfree(identities[i].comment);
	}

	/* Mark that there are no identities. */
	num_identities = 0;

	/* Send success. */
	buffer_put_int(&e->output, 1);
	buffer_put_char(&e->output, SSH_AGENT_SUCCESS);
	return;
}

/*
 * Adds an identity to the agent.
 */
void
process_add_identity(SocketEntry *e)
{
	RSA *k;
	int i;
	BIGNUM *aux;
	BN_CTX *ctx;

	if (num_identities == 0)
		identities = xmalloc(sizeof(Identity));
	else
		identities = xrealloc(identities, (num_identities + 1) * sizeof(Identity));

	identities[num_identities].key = RSA_new();
	k = identities[num_identities].key;
	buffer_get_int(&e->input);	/* bits */
	k->n = BN_new();
	buffer_get_bignum(&e->input, k->n);
	k->e = BN_new();
	buffer_get_bignum(&e->input, k->e);
	k->d = BN_new();
	buffer_get_bignum(&e->input, k->d);
	k->iqmp = BN_new();
	buffer_get_bignum(&e->input, k->iqmp);
	/* SSH and SSL have p and q swapped */
	k->q = BN_new();
	buffer_get_bignum(&e->input, k->q);	/* p */
	k->p = BN_new();
	buffer_get_bignum(&e->input, k->p);	/* q */

	/* Generate additional parameters */
	aux = BN_new();
	ctx = BN_CTX_new();

	BN_sub(aux, k->q, BN_value_one());
	k->dmq1 = BN_new();
	BN_mod(k->dmq1, k->d, aux, ctx);

	BN_sub(aux, k->p, BN_value_one());
	k->dmp1 = BN_new();
	BN_mod(k->dmp1, k->d, aux, ctx);

	BN_clear_free(aux);
	BN_CTX_free(ctx);

	identities[num_identities].comment = buffer_get_string(&e->input, NULL);

	/* Check if we already have the key. */
	for (i = 0; i < num_identities; i++)
		if (BN_cmp(identities[i].key->n, k->n) == 0) {
			/*
			 * We already have this key.  Clear and free the new
			 * data and return success.
			 */
			RSA_free(k);
			xfree(identities[num_identities].comment);

			/* Send success. */
			buffer_put_int(&e->output, 1);
			buffer_put_char(&e->output, SSH_AGENT_SUCCESS);
			return;
		}
	/* Increment the number of identities. */
	num_identities++;

	/* Send a success message. */
	buffer_put_int(&e->output, 1);
	buffer_put_char(&e->output, SSH_AGENT_SUCCESS);
}

void
process_message(SocketEntry *e)
{
	unsigned int msg_len;
	unsigned int type;
	unsigned char *cp;
	if (buffer_len(&e->input) < 5)
		return;		/* Incomplete message. */
	cp = (unsigned char *) buffer_ptr(&e->input);
	msg_len = GET_32BIT(cp);
	if (msg_len > 256 * 1024) {
		shutdown(e->fd, SHUT_RDWR);
		close(e->fd);
		e->type = AUTH_UNUSED;
		return;
	}
	if (buffer_len(&e->input) < msg_len + 4)
		return;
	buffer_consume(&e->input, 4);
	type = buffer_get_char(&e->input);

	switch (type) {
	case SSH_AGENTC_REQUEST_RSA_IDENTITIES:
		process_request_identity(e);
		break;
	case SSH_AGENTC_RSA_CHALLENGE:
		process_authentication_challenge(e);
		break;
	case SSH_AGENTC_ADD_RSA_IDENTITY:
		process_add_identity(e);
		break;
	case SSH_AGENTC_REMOVE_RSA_IDENTITY:
		process_remove_identity(e);
		break;
	case SSH_AGENTC_REMOVE_ALL_RSA_IDENTITIES:
		process_remove_all_identities(e);
		break;
	default:
		/* Unknown message.  Respond with failure. */
		error("Unknown message %d", type);
		buffer_clear(&e->input);
		buffer_put_int(&e->output, 1);
		buffer_put_char(&e->output, SSH_AGENT_FAILURE);
		break;
	}
}
